    The Heritage Center in Nice is an essential stop for any traveler looking to delve into the city's deep-rooted history and cultural significance. Located at the charming Rue Jules Gilly, this cultural center serves as a hub for learning and appreciation of local heritage. Visitors can explore a range of exhibits that showcase the evolution of Nice through time, from its ancient origins to its present-day vibrancy. The center frequently hosts workshops, guided tours, and events that provide a hands-on approach to understanding the customs and traditions that shape the city's unique identity. One of the highlights of the Heritage Center is its commitment to engaging with the local community. This is not just a place for passive observation; visitors can actively participate in workshops that may include traditional crafts, culinary classes, or guided explorations of historic sites nearby. The knowledgeable staff are passionate about sharing their expertise and stories, making every visit a personalized experience. Additionally, the center is conveniently located near other attractions, allowing tourists to easily incorporate it into their itinerary while exploring the beautiful streets of Nice. As you wander through the exhibits, take time to appreciate the stunning architecture of the building itself, which reflects the historical influences that have shaped Nice over the centuries. Don't forget to stop by the gift shop, where you can find locally made crafts and souvenirs that celebrate the region's rich artistic heritage. Whether you are a history buff or simply curious about the local culture, the Heritage Center promises an enriching experience that will deepen your appreciation for this iconic French city.
